Alex leads the contentious insolvency and asset recovery team, focusing on disputes arising from distressed and insolvent situations, often involving allegations of breach of duty, fraud and dishonesty. Alex focuses on maximising returns to his clients, and recovering substantial assets quickly and efficiently. Alex has recently represented liquidators in a claim for over $450m against an offshore bank and its former owner, relating to suspected widescale tax frauds affecting numerous insolvent entities.

Alex has experience acting for a wide range of clients, including insolvency practitioners, corporates, individuals, family offices, financial institutions as well as governments and public bodies. Alex has led a number of successful cases on behalf of his clients in a wide variety of sectors, securing the recovery of many millions in the process.

Career

Alex started his career with Eversheds Sutherland in 2004, before joining what is now Gowling WLG in 2008, and becoming a partner of that firm in 2014. He joined Stewarts in 2021.

Alex is also qualified separately as a Certified Fraud Examiner, through global anti-fraud body, the ACFE.
